Hebrew is fairly specific when dealing with definite
articles. As for the generalness of the use of the
word "Shoah", the point is precisely whether one says
"Shoah" or "the Shoah"--two different things. I have
not seen any evidence that what was said was "we will
bring down *the* Shoah on them"...as I said before,
spending time trying to equate Palestinian suffering
and oppression with Jewish suffering and oppression
demeans both peoples.
Why is it any less disgusting for a minister of a
belligerent government to announce that he will bring
a catastrophe or a disaster down upon civilians?
